Why Nissan NS-3 Transmission Fluid Is Necessary
I’ve learned that using the correct transmission fluid is one of the most important things for keeping my vehicle running smoothly, and Nissan NS-3 is specifically designed for Nissan’s newer CVT systems. My transmission depends on the right fluid to maintain proper pressure, reduce friction, and help the internal parts work together the way they were engineered to. If I use the wrong fluid, I could face rough shifting, overheating, or even serious transmission damage.
I also know that NS-3 fluid helps protect my transmission over time by resisting wear and keeping temperatures under control. Since CVTs operate differently from regular automatic transmissions, they need a fluid with the right friction characteristics and performance standards. Using NS-3 gives me confidence that my vehicle is getting the protection and smooth operation it was designed for.
For me, the biggest reason NS-3 is necessary is reliability. My Nissan performs better, lasts longer, and stays closer to factory condition when I use the exact fluid recommended by the manufacturer. It’s a small maintenance choice that can save me from expensive repairs later.
My Buying Guides on Nissan Ns 3 Transmission Fluid
What I Look For First
When I shop for Nissan NS-3 transmission fluid, the first thing I check is whether it is specifically labeled for NS-3 compatibility. I do not want to guess with transmission fluid, because using the wrong type can affect shifting performance and long-term transmission health. I also make sure the product clearly states it meets Nissan NS-3 requirements.
Why I Stick to the Right Specification
My biggest priority is compatibility. Nissan NS-3 fluid is designed for specific continuously variable transmissions, so I avoid universal fluids unless they explicitly meet the NS-3 standard. In my experience, the right fluid helps maintain smooth operation, proper lubrication, and consistent performance.
What I Check on the Label
Before I buy, I read the label carefully. I look for:
- “Nissan NS-3” or “Meets Nissan NS-3”
- Manufacturer approval or recommendation
- Clear usage instructions
- Container size and seal integrity
If I cannot find NS-3 listed clearly, I skip it.
OEM vs Aftermarket Options
I usually compare OEM Nissan fluid with trusted aftermarket brands. OEM fluid gives me peace of mind because it is made for the vehicle’s exact specification. However, I also consider reputable aftermarket options if they are confirmed to meet NS-3 standards and have good reviews from other buyers.
Packaging Size and Value
I pay attention to how much fluid I actually need. Some jobs require only a partial refill, while others need multiple quarts. I compare price per quart instead of just the total price, so I know which option gives me better value. If I am doing a full service, I often buy a little extra to avoid running short.
Quality and Brand Reputation
I trust brands with a solid reputation for transmission fluids. I read customer feedback, product ratings, and technical details before I decide. In my experience, a well-known brand with consistent reviews is usually worth the slightly higher price.
When I Replace the Fluid
I replace transmission fluid based on my vehicle’s maintenance schedule, driving conditions, and transmission behavior. If I notice rough shifting, slipping, or delayed response, I do not wait too long to check the fluid condition. Regular maintenance helps me avoid bigger repair costs later.
My Final Buying Tip
My simple rule is this: I only buy Nissan NS-3 transmission fluid that clearly matches the required specification, comes from a trusted brand, and offers good value for the amount I need. That way, I feel confident I am protecting my transmission and keeping my vehicle running smoothly.
